This is an original 1882 chromolithograph of Byzantine costumes, circa 800 1000, which includes the costume of warriors (800); Nicephorus I (811); men of rank; Arms Bearer; Basilius (886); Bishop; Empress; Emperor; and Basilius II (1025).
